As the student body government, ASB has a responsibility to be informed about sustainability issues and to lead on sustainable practices.
This strategy supports the development of mutually reinforcing relationships between middle school and high school ASB, PTSA, Green Teams, and other clubs by:
1. Establishing policies on sustainability
2. Setting annual goals
3. Developing impact projects with measurable outcomes
4. Communicating results to all stakeholders.
For the ASB to lead on sustainability issues and share best practices, we need to develop cross-training opportunities such as the fall Sustainable Leaders Kick Off, the Spring Community Sustainability Summit, and ASB Leadership Retreats. We need tools, timelines, and venues for gathering and communicating measurable advances toward a more sustainable future. We envision opportunities for sharing success models school by school and district by district across King County.
